    Human Health Project (HHP) is a holistic health literacy charity. Our mission is to improve the health of the underserved and vulnerable through holistic information, education and advocacy. Our objective is to empower people to manage their own health with improved outcomes and no medical errors.     Human Health Project – Children’s Health Literacy Program

    The Human Health Project is developing a comprehensive Children’s Health Literacy Program that supports young people ages 0–25 in understanding mental health, healthcare navigation, and diet & nutrition. We are seeking talented and passionate Education Materials Writers (Volunteer) to help create engaging, age-appropriate content that empowers children, teens, and young adults to build healthy habits and confidently navigate their well-being.

    As part of our team, you will help craft educational materials tailored to three key age groups: early childhood (0–5), where children are developing emotional vocabulary and foundational health habits; school-age youth and adolescents (6–17), who face growing mental health challenges, chronic conditions, and communication needs; and young adults (18–25), who are learning to manage independent healthcare decisions, stress, and nutrition. Your writing will help make these topics accessible, relatable, and impactful.

    What You’ll Do:

      Write clear, engaging educational materials such as lesson plans, activity sheets, story-based content, and youth-friendly guides

        Tailor content to the developmental and literacy levels of each age group

          Translate health concepts into simple, accurate, and empowering language

            Collaborate with educators, health professionals, and creatives (designers, animators, etc.)

              Help shape a cohesive voice and tone across the program’s resources

              What We’re Looking For:

                Experience in education, child development, health writing, curriculum design, or related fields

                  Strong writing and communication skills, with the ability to simplify complex ideas

                    Creativity and sensitivity to the needs of diverse youth populations

                      Passion for improving children’s health, education, and health equity
